Capturing Motocross with Slow Shutter Speeds

Whats the slowest shutter speed you can shoot to achieve useable images?

I decided to find out at the local MX track. These photos were all shot on a Nikon D750 using a 25 year old Nikon 80-200mm F2.8 lens. The lens nor body has any form of stabilisation or vibration reduction. All these shots are hand held which means no monopods/tripods.

The useable images i came away with were taken using a shutter speed of between 1/25th sec to 1/50th sec at 200mm focal length. This is very slow for a 200mm lens of this age and not advisable if you want a great hit rate of sharp in focus images. I had never tried to shoot with a shutter speed this slow on this lens and so I was pleasantly surprised to find that many of the shots worked and had the effect i was aiming for. What I wont tell you is how many shots were complete rubbish and blurry/ out of focus ( Hint- It was A LOT ).

Murray Valley Track Day

I recently had the chance to get a taste of the Murray Valley Training Centre and ride this awesome little track. For a few years now i have heard only great things about the track and it sure didn't disappoint. It's so technical and tight but so so much fun once you link up all the turns correctly. Its mainly a 2nd gear track and teaches great smooth throttle control as you can only use full throttle 10% of the time and i only click up into 3rd for a few seconds. The track is hard work (compared to a larger circuit) on a 1000cc but was much easier than i expected which i attribute to the amazing Race Centre suspension setup i'm running on my RSV4.

When i wasn't out on track i decided to snap a few pics around the pit exit to practice some slow shutter and rear curtain sync flash shots. The following images are just a few of them and dont cover the scope of a full days photographic coverage at the track.
